That's impossible to answer because Gronk played with Brady in an offense that didn't have a legit #1 receiver or premiere running back for most of his time with the Patriots. He was their offense for long stretches of time.

What kind of numbers would Kelce have put up with Brady in that offense? I think he would have put up better numbers because he could stay healthy.

What kind of numbers would Gronk have put up with Alex Smith/Mahomes throwing him the ball, with Jamaal Charles at RB and then Hill at WR? I don't think he would have matched Kelce's numbers.

I will take Kelce over Gronk. Every day.

But, I don't think either of them are in the conversation with TG. Tony may not have been as fast as Kelce, or as big as Gronk, but remember that until this year the only player in NFL history with more career catches than TG was Jerry Rice, who may just be the best player in the history of the NFL.

With the exception of his 2nd season, TG caught almost every ball that was in his general vicinity. And it didn't matter if he was covered by a LB, CB, Safety, or two or three guys, he was coming down with the ball.
